Overview

The solar junction box is a sealed enclosure attached to the back of PV modules, serving as the interface between the solar panel and the electrical system. It houses diodes that prevent reverse current flow, ensuring optimal performance under shading or partial failure conditions. Modern junction boxes are engineered to withstand extreme environmental conditions, including high temperatures, humidity, and UV exposure. Their design prioritizes ease of installation while maintaining long-term reliability, making them indispensable in both residential and commercial solar installations.

Structure and Working Principle

A standard solar junction box consists of a plastic housing, conductive terminals (usually tin-plated copper), and bypass diodes. The diodes redirect current around malfunctioning cells, minimizing power loss. The box is connected to the panel's tabbing wires via soldering or plug-in connectors. Internally, the diodes activate when a cell's output drops, creating an alternative path for electricity. This modular design ensures that the entire panel remains operational even if individual cells underperform.

Key Features

High-quality junction boxes offer IP67 or IP68 ingress protection, ensuring resistance to dust and water immersion. Materials like polypropylene (PP) or polyphenylene oxide (PPO) provide excellent thermal stability, withstanding temperatures up to 105°C. Advanced models include features such as snap-on lids for tool-free maintenance, integrated monitoring ports, and low-contact-resistance terminals to maximize energy efficiency. These attributes collectively extend the lifespan of PV systems.

Application Areas

Solar junction boxes are universally used in crystalline silicon and thin-film solar panels across rooftop installations, solar farms, and portable solar devices. They are also critical in building-integrated photovoltaics (BIPV). Industrial applications often require customized designs with higher current ratings or additional diodes to handle complex shading scenarios. Off-grid systems rely on robust junction boxes to endure harsh environments like deserts or coastal areas.

Maintenance and Precautions

Routine inspections should check for cracks, discoloration, or loose connections, which may indicate overheating or moisture ingress. Bypass diodes must be tested periodically to ensure functionality. During installation, avoid bending cables sharply or exposing the box to mechanical stress. Use only compatible sealing adhesives to maintain waterproofing. For high-wattage panels, ensure the junction box's current rating exceeds the panel's maximum output to prevent overheating.

B2B Procurement Guide

When sourcing junction boxes, verify certifications such as IEC 62790 (design safety) and IEC 61215 (thermal cycling). Bulk buyers should request samples for thermal aging and salt spray tests. Partner with suppliers offering modular designs to accommodate future panel upgrades. Negotiate pricing based on volume, but prioritize quality—substandard boxes can lead to system failures. Lead times typically range from 2–8 weeks, so plan procurement accordingly.
